PROBLEM/ISSUE STATEMENT
Ms. Tina Volek, City Administrator, retired on September 30, 2017. Prior to Ms. Volek's departure, the City Council conducted a Request for Proposal for Executive Search Services for her position. The Mercer Group, Inc., was selected and the City Council began working with James L. Mercer, President/CEO.
On July 10 - 12, 2017, Mr. Mercer met with the City Council, the City Leadership Team, and the Ad Hoc Council Advisory Committee appointed by City Councilmembers to provide input on their views of what characteristics a future Billings City Administrator should possess.
On September 25, 2017, City Council appointed Bruce McCandless as Interim City Administrator.
The City Administrator position was advertised and the first review of applications was conducted on October 6, 2017, with the position remaining open until filled. Mr. Mercer will recommend approximately 5 to 7 candidates on October 30, and the City Council will make the final decision on which and how many candidates will be interviewed.

ALTERNATIVES ANALYZED
City Council may:
- Select finalists for the City Administrator position from the group of applicants recommended by Mr. Mercer, or;
- Select candidates who may be outside of the group of applicants recommended by Mr. Mercer, or;
- Continue advertising the position for an extended period of time in order to recruit additional applicants for the position.
FINANCIAL IMPACT
There is no financial impact at this time.
RECOMMENDATION
Staff recommends that the City Council select applicants as finalists for the City Administrator position.
